Out of curiosity, after ripping the first enemy I checked out B.Rap Boys Special and noticed that there was an extra sprite that is not in the other ROM set so it was updated. I don't know how to class the game, it's not like Street Fighter II where the graphics and palettes are altered per version and from looking at the ROMS, B.Rap Boys is the World version while Special was only released in Japan and the US. Who knows, maybe the "World" version is a pre-release or something.

Since I couldn't find much info, here are the differences between B.Rap Boys and the Special version:
* There are 3 extra enemies replacing some of the palette swaps, they are Japanese themed such as Kabuki
* On the first stage, you jump over logs and you hit a car revealing the Final Boss.
* A different background on the character select, this is the only way apart from playing the game to tell the difference since the title screen is the same. Honestly.
* The basic enemies have 1 extra pose compared to the other version.
* Instead of having 3 lives, you have 6 lives however the game is still cheap.

As for what is the same; the stages are the same, the music is the same, the gameplay and most of the graphics are same (apart from what is mentioned) and even the tileviewer is in mostly the same (still has unused graphics like the original) at the same places except the 3 new sprites of the enemies mixed in as well as the new stuff being below the existing graphics.
